The P0618 trouble code indicates that there is a Keep Alive Memory (KAM) error in the Alternative Fuel Control Module. The KAM is a portion of the module’s memory that stores essential data even when the vehicle is turned off, such as fuel trim values and other parameters.
Alternative Fuel Control Module KAM Error
Code symptoms P0618.
1. Check Engine Light (CEL) illuminated on the dashboard.
2. The vehicle may experience drivability issues, such as rough idling or hesitation.
3. Reduced fuel efficiency.

Causes of the code P0618.
1. Faulty Alternative Fuel Control Module.
2. Electrical wiring issues, such as short circuits or open circuits, in the module’s wiring harness.
3. Corroded or loose electrical connectors related to the Alternative Fuel Control Module.
4. Powertrain Control Module (PCM) software issues.
Code Solutions P0618.
1. Check the wiring and connectors associated with the Alternative Fuel Control Module for any signs of damage, corrosion, or looseness. Repair or replace wiring and connectors as needed.
2. Inspect the module itself for signs of damage or corrosion. Replace the module if necessary.
3. Perform a thorough diagnostic scan of the vehicle’s PCM to check for any related software issues. Update or reflash the PCM as needed.
4. Clear the trouble codes and test drive the vehicle to see if the P0618 code returns. If it does, further diagnosis may be necessary.
